An Account of the Bell Rock Light-House: Including the Details of the Erection and Peculiar Structure of That Edifice; to Which Is Prefixed a Historical View of the Institution and Progress of the Northern Light-Houses

Written by Robert Stevenson

This book provides a detailed account of the construction of the Bell Rock Light-House, including its unique structure and historical context.

The author, Robert Stevenson, offers a comprehensive view of the institution and progress of Northern Light-Houses. The book is a valuable resource for those interested in maritime history and engineering.
